Congratulations to Bailey Burke, Danielle Elder, Jenny Thomas, and Ben Egbert, who successfully performed in the OMEA Solo and Ensemble Adjudicated Event this past weekend at Pickerington High School.
Danielle, Bailey, and Jenny played a piece for the percussion ensemble in Class C, and Ben performed a Class B oboe solo. Both events earned Superior ratings, the highest on the OMEA scale!

After learning about formal/informal place settings and table etiquette, Mrs. Yeager's Food Science classes celebrated the completion of their United Kingdom lesson with a proper tea party. They prepared finger sandwiches and scones, serving them with tea and cranberry punch to their guests, using the cranberries they canned in November. They invited Mrs. Hook's Speech class to tea, who brought appropriate conversation starters for a delightful social interaction.
